Baharampur Lok Sabha Election Result 2004

West Bengal · Parliament (Lok Sabha) Election 2004 GEN

Adhir Ranjan Chowdhury of Indian National Congress won the Baharampur Lok Sabha constituency in West Bengal in the 2004 general election, with a winning margin of 98,901 votes (10.00%).

9 candidates contested this seat. The constituency had 1,220,502 registered electors and 987,380 votes were polled, recording a turnout of 80.90%. Full candidate-wise vote breakdown, vote shares, and constituency statistics are below.

Position Candidate Name Party Votes Vote %
1 Adhir Ranjan Chowdhury Indian National Congress 508,095 51.50%
2 Pramothes Mukherjee Revolutionary Socialist Party 409,194 41.40%
3 Tapas Kumar Chatterjee Bharatiya Janata Party 41,490 4.20%
4 Jyotirmoy Thakur Independent 9,672 1.00%
5 Apurba Banerjee Independent 6,818 0.70%
6 Sunil Kumar Mondal Bahujan Samaj Party 5,643 0.60%
7 Ashim Roy Independent 3,798 0.40%
8 Krishna Prosad Biswas Independent 3,428 0.30%
9 Ashoke Kumar Singha Samajwadi Party 3,377 0.30%
